Metal Oxide Semiconductor
(moss)
A basic semiconductor consisting of three layers. The top layer is a conductive metal electrode, the middle layer is an insulator of glass or silicon dioxide, and the bottom layer is another conductive electrode made out of crystal silicon. This layer is a semiconductor whose conductivity changes with either doping or temperature.
